Almost all web developers today need to learn the Cascading style sheets in order to provide better presentation of web pages without spending too much time on each and every web page of a website. CSS helps the web developers in defining the presentation of the web pages that are written in HTML or XHTML. It defines the layout in which the contents of a web page will be displayed. That is the reason why most of the new web developers learn CSS as soon as they get grasp over HTML or XHTML. Need basic skills and knowledge about any web programming language; just log on to www.w3schools.com and you will find all what you require learning the basic skills of any web programming language. W3school is one of the largest online web tutorials, for students, having everything about the current web technology standards. It provides one of the most interesting and interactive way of learning. It provides history of any web programming language that you can think of along with all the necessary information that a learner needs to know in order to take his/her first step towards web development using any particular web programming language.

If you have got no idea about CSS and you want to learn it from scratch; there is no better place than CSS as it will take you through a learning journey that you will surely enjoy. All the tutorials at W3schools are free, interactive and include various examples that really supplement the overall learning process. W3school covers almost all basic concepts of CSS that a learner requires in order to create intermediate level CSS applications. W3schools has divided the learning of CSS into two parts; Basic and Advanced. Here are some of the areas covered in each of the category:

  • Basic: includes the history, background, installation procedure for CSS. Apart from these, this section include various other topics like
  • Introduction
  • Syntax
  • CSS text
  • CSS Background
  • CSS Font
  • CSS List
  • CSS Table
  • CSS Border etc
  • Advanced: includes advanced concepts of CSS which should only be read if you have successfully completed the basic section above it. The advanced section covers different aspects of CSS like
  • CSS Media Types
  • CSS Dimensions
  • CSS Classification
  • CSS Image Opacity
  • CSS Positioning etc
